Show more THE #1 TECHNIQUE KILLER FOR … WebJan 27, 2024 · METHOD #2: SPLITTING TWO HUMBUCKERS AT ONCE. This method is great if you want a “Master Coil Split” option for your instrument. By pulling up on the Push-Pull Pot, you split both humbuckers at once, leaving you with two single coils in one fluid action. This is a handy method if you have an HSH Strat, where you can instantly turn your Strat ...

A great technique to grab some attention and to spice up your rock licks is a bend with a tap on the end. Bend the 7th fret of the G up a full step and tap the 12th fret. Apply lots of vibrato to really make it sing.
